What Is Fusion Bond Epoxy Coating?
Fusion Bond Epoxy Coating—often abbreviated as FBE Coating—is a specialized, thermosetting powder coating designed to create a robust, seamless barrier on metal surfaces. Unlike traditional liquid paints, FBE coatings are applied as dry powders and then fused to the substrate using heat. This process results in a continuous, highly adherent layer that resists corrosion, chemicals, and mechanical wear.
The unique chemistry of FBE coatings makes them ideal for a wide range of demanding applications. They are solvent-free, environmentally friendly, and engineered for performance in harsh conditions. Whether it’s a pipeline buried underground, a bridge exposed to road salts, or industrial equipment facing chemical exposure, FBE coatings provide a proven shield against the elements.
Why FBE Powder Coating Is the Industry Standard
The popularity of FBE powder coating in sectors like oil and gas, water treatment, and infrastructure is no accident. Here’s why so many professionals trust this technology:
- Exceptional Corrosion Resistance: FBE coatings form a dense, impermeable layer that blocks water, oxygen, and corrosive agents from reaching the metal beneath.
- Mechanical Strength: The cured epoxy layer resists abrasion, impact, and handling damage, making it suitable for both above-ground and buried applications.
- Long-Term Durability: Properly applied FBE coatings can protect assets for decades, reducing maintenance costs and downtime.
- Environmental Safety: With no solvents or VOCs, FBE coatings are safer for workers and the environment.
- Versatility: From small valves to massive pipelines, FBE coatings can be tailored to fit a wide variety of shapes, sizes, and service conditions.
Fusion Bonded Epoxy Pipe Coating: A Closer Look
One of the most common uses for FBE technology is fusion bonded epoxy pipe coating. Pipelines are the lifelines of industries such as oil, gas, and water supply. These pipes often operate under extreme conditions—buried underground, exposed to moisture, chemicals, and temperature fluctuations. FBE coatings are engineered to meet these challenges head-on, providing a protective barrier that stands the test of time.
Fusion bonded epoxy pipe coating is widely specified for both internal and external protection. On the outside, it guards against soil chemicals, moisture, and mechanical damage during installation. On the inside, it helps maintain water quality and prevents corrosion from aggressive fluids. This dual protection is a major reason why FBE coatings are the industry’s first choice for pipeline integrity.
The General Process of FBE Coating Application
While every project may have its unique requirements, the general steps involved in FBE coating application are designed to ensure consistent quality and performance. Here’s an overview of what goes into delivering a world-class protective coating—without giving away proprietary secrets:
1. Surface Preparation
The foundation of any successful coating lies in how well the metal surface is prepared. All contaminants, such as rust, oil, dust, or old coatings, must be removed to ensure the FBE adheres properly. This is typically achieved through a combination of mechanical and chemical cleaning methods, leaving the substrate clean and ready for coating.
2. Powder Application
Once the surface is prepared, the FBE powder coating is applied using specialized equipment. Application methods are chosen based on the size, shape, and complexity of the component. The powder is evenly distributed to ensure full coverage, even on hard-to-reach areas.
3. Fusion and Curing
After application, the coated component is exposed to controlled heat. This causes the powder to melt, flow, and chemically bond to the substrate, creating a seamless, durable layer. The curing process is carefully monitored to achieve the optimal balance of hardness and flexibility.
4. Inspection and Quality Assurance
Quality is paramount in every step of the fusion bonded epoxy coating process. Each coated item is inspected for uniformity, thickness, and adhesion. Advanced testing methods are used to ensure that the coating meets industry standards and client specifications. Any areas that don’t meet requirements are corrected before the item is released for use.
Where FBE Coating Makes a Difference
The versatility of FBE coating means it can be found across a wide range of industries and applications, including:
- Oil & Gas Pipelines: External and internal protection against corrosion and chemical attack.
- Water Transmission Lines: Ensuring water quality and extending pipe life.
- Structural Steel: Guarding bridges, supports, and beams from weather and deicing chemicals.
- Valves & Fittings: Providing a tough, chemical-resistant barrier in aggressive service environments.
- Industrial Equipment: Protecting tanks, pumps, and machinery from wear and exposure.
